Her Excellency, Dr. Justina Mutale,
Founder and President, Justina Mutale Foundation)
Her Excellency, Dr. Justina Mutale has been globally acclaimed as one of the most influential and
inspirational African women. She is featured among Africa’s most respected names, well-known faces,
and influential voices who inspire the future, motivate the young generation, and raise the profile to
positively alter the perceptions of Africa and Africans around the world. In 2012, she was named
African ‘Woman of the Year’, sharing a platform with various African Heads of State and Heads of
Government.
A global impact leader and leadership expert, Dr Mutale is a global gender equality and education
advocate. She is a philanthropist, international keynote speaker, international guest lecturer and
bestselling author of: “The Art of Iconic Leadership: Power Secrets of Female World leaders” and co-
author of the highly cerebral book: “Women on Corporate Boards: An International Perspective”, in
addition to contributing to several other global publications and books on leadership, gender, equality,
diversity and inclusion, including FORBES Magazine.
Dr Mutale is Founder and President of the Justina Mutale Foundation and its Scholarship Programme
for underprivileged African young women. She is also Convener of the World Summit on Women and
Girls and serves on various Boards across the globe, including the World Leaders Forum Dubai,
headquartered in the United Arab Emirates. In addition, Dr Mutale serves as Vice-President of the
United Kingdom’s National Alliance of Women’s Organisations based in the UK. She also serves as
Global Envoy for Gender Equality Ambassador at the International Women’s Think Tank headquartered
in Atlanta, Georgia in the USA. She is a member of the Invite-Only ForbesWomen Forum, an exclusive
space that brings together the best and brightest female minds and female leaders to forge
connections, share ideas and exchange dialogue.
Through her Foundation, Dr Mutale advocates for gender equality and the empowerment of women and
girls in political leadership and economic empowerment by providing leadership and entrepreneurship
training, mentorship, and coaching. Her Foundation also advocates for the retention and completion of
tertiary education for young women and girls from rural and disadvantaged communities in Africa by
providing them with university scholarships to access tertiary education around the world.
Dr Mutale has been a consistent contributor, delegate, speaker and official parallel event convener at
global platforms that address political, economic, social, gender, and Africa issues, including the United
Nations Commission on the Status of Women; as well as the African Union High Level Panel on
Gender Equality and Women’s Empowerment held in the wings of the African Union Heads of state
Summit; the Commonwealth Women’s Forum held in the wings of the Commonwealth Heads of state
Meetings; the European Economic Congress and European Economic Forum; in addition to various
other fora across the globe.
Winner of the MANDELA 100 Prize, Dr Mutale is listed on various WHOs WHO lists, Power Lists;
Influential Lists; and Halls of Fame around the world, including the World Book of Greatness; 100 Most
Reputable People on Earth; 100 Most Influential African Women; 100 Most Influential Black People in
the United Kingdom. Dr Mutale has been honoured for her outstanding and phenomenal leadership
qualities as a Stateswoman; Global Woman Leader of the Year; and Iconic Woman Leader of the
Decade. She leads and serves on various Boards across the globe as President, Patron, Chairperson,
Board Member, Ambassador, Trustee, Director, Consultant, Executive Coach and Mentor.
